KIWI: 
it’s a vitamin bomb in a small package. Kiwi fruit is abundant in potassium, magnesium, vitamin E & fiber. Plus, it has twice the vitamin C as an orange.
APPLE: 
Apples may not abound in vitamin C, but this fruit is high in antioxidants and flavonoids, which support the activity of vitamin C thus lowering the risks of colon cancer, heart attack and stroke.
STRAWBERRY: 
Strawberries pack more antioxidants than most fruits. Aside from their anti-cancer properties, they also protect against blood vessel clogging and free radicals.
ORANGE: 
Just 2-4 oranges a day can protect against colds, reduce blood cholesterol levels, prevent & dissolve kidney stones and lower the risk of colon cancer.
WATERMELON: 
With more than 92% water, watermelons are not just the perfect thirst quenchers; they also provide a generous supply of glutathione, which improves immune system function. They are abundant in lycopene, a powerful   cancer-fighting oxidant. Other nutrients in watermelon include vitamin C and potassium.
GUAVA & PAPAYA:
They are some of the richest sources of vitamin C. Guava also packs decent amounts of fiber, which prevents constipation. Papaya, on the other hand, is high in carotene, which improves vision and eye health.
